§ 21.8284 Additional vocational training.

VA may provide an additional period of training or services under a vocational training program to an eligible child who has completed training for a vocational goal and/or been suitably employed under this subpart, if the child is otherwise eligible and has remaining program entitlement as provided in § 21.8072(b), only under one of the following conditions:

(a) Current facts, including any relevant medical findings, establish that the child's disability has worsened to the extent that he or she can no longer perform the duties of the occupation which was the child's vocational goal under this subpart;

(b) The occupation that was the child's vocational goal under this subpart is now unsuitable;

(c) The vocational training program services and assistance the child originally received are now inadequate to make the child employable in the occupation which he or she sought to achieve;

(d) Experience has demonstrated that VA should not reasonably have expected employment in the objective or field for which the child received vocational training program services and assistance; or

(e) Technological change that occurred after the child achieved a vocational goal under this subpart now prevents the child from:

(1) Performing the duties of the occupation for which VA provided training, services, or assistance, or in a related occupation; or

(2) Securing employment in the occupation for which VA provided training, services, or assistance, or in a related occupation.

(Authority: 38 U.S.C. 1804(c), 1814)
